Further information provided by the department

Special features regarding teaching

Modern laboratory equipment with extensive infrastructure for group work, small group supervision, tutoring and mentoring programmes.

Special features regarding the international orientation

Long-standing collaborations with partner universities, in this case Portsmouth and St. Etienne in particular, Master's degree course in Mechatronics in cooperation with the Department of Electrical and Electronic Engineering and Computer Science.

Special features regarding the equipment

Modern laboratory equipment with test benches for running various simulation tests (drop tower, crash test, engine test bench, wind tunnel); professional equipment in the faculty workshops (e.g. 5-axis milling machine).

Special features regarding research activities

Use of materials under extreme conditions (temperature, pressure, corrosion); Nanotechnology: Functional surfaces; renewable energy (biomass); free-form bending control; value management and TRIZ, FEM, multi-body dynamics, component damage; structural health monitoring

Support for founders

Founders’ Office, Founders’ Workshop, Equipment Centre

Other special features

Smart demonstration factory Siegen (collaboration with regional industrial companies and various partners of technical universities)
